AbstractA method of constructing projective representations of separable locally compact groups in reproducing kernel Hilbert spaces is presented, based on the generalized inducing process of Rieffel and Fell. Examples show that the method can be used to construct some well-known holomorphically induced representations. Some representations on cohomology spaces are also described.
